'Tis the season... for barn owl nest box maintenance

A study by Birdwatch for Cork County Council shows that the barn owl population of the county at its greatest recorded level in 50 years. Picture: Larry Cummins
December is an important month for the promising barn owl conservation project which is proof, yet again, that nature can thrive with some human help.
A study by Birdwatch for Cork County Council shows that the barn owl population of the county at its greatest recorded level in 50 years, with the breeding range increasing by 480% since the population reached its lowest level in the 1980s.
